Question

Who is the owner of a Sprint Backlog Item during the Sprint Planning meeting?

Options

  • AThe entire team owns all Sprint Backlog Items.
  • BThe Product Owner owns all Sprint Backlog Items.
  • CThe team member working on the item owns that item.

Explanation

In Scrum, the entire Development Team collectively owns the Sprint Backlog, including every item within it - ownership is shared, not divided. Option B is wrong because the Product Owner owns the Product Backlog, not the Sprint Backlog; their authority ends once items are pulled into the Sprint. Option C is wrong because Scrum deliberately avoids individual ownership of tasks, which would undermine collaboration, create bottlenecks, and conflict with the team's self-organizing nature. A helpful memory tip: think of the Sprint Backlog as a team contract - the whole team commits to the Sprint Goal together, so no single person can "own" a piece of that shared commitment.
